[0078] At first, details of the present invention will be explained with reference to an embodiment shown in FIG. 1-FIG. 4. FIG. 1 is a system diagram of a waste-to-energy incineration system of an embodiment according to-the present invention, and FIG. 2 is a vertical sectional view of a fuel reformer of an embodiment. In each of FIG. 3-FIG. 5, a composition of variation examples of the waste-to-energy incineration system shown in FIG. 1, are shown.
[0079] As shown in FIG. 1, the waste-to-energy incineration system is divided into main two systems, that is, a steam turbine systems and an exhaust gas system including a fuel reformer. In an incinerator 19, a part for storing waste 16 is provided, and air is injected into the incinerator 19 from the part for storing waste 16 by a compressed fan 17.
